To make these DIY pom pom hair clips you will need:
Wool (yarn) in the colours of your choice
35mm Pom pom maker (I’ve recommend one at the end of the post)
2″ or 5cm Plain black bendy hair clips
Hot glue gun
Scissors
These DIY pom pom hair clips are very easy to put together once you’ve made the pom poms – as I’m sure you’ve worked out. So I won’t go in to detail but will just say be fairly generous with the hot glue on the clips to ensure the pom poms stay on. I also suggest pressing the pom pom on to the clip for a minute or two to make sure it sticks. And finally use fine wool as the pom poms are quite small and don’t work as well with thicker wool.
